Aligarh Muslim University refutes Harsh Mander’s claim

Aligarh: The Aligarh Muslim University today strongly refuted the claim of Mr Harsh Mander that the Vice Chancellor Professor Tariq Mansoor had refused to meet the team of 13 activists who were part of the fact finding committee.

Releasing the report on AMU, Mr Harsh Mander made this false claim and it was carried by a section of the press. It is contrary to the fact as the Vice Chancellor Professor Tariq Mansoor was away to Delhi to participate in a conference of Central University Vice Chancellors chaired by the Hon’ble President of India, Shri Ram Nath Kovind. The Vice Chancellor’s office did not receive any formal request and it is clearly an attempt to tarnish the image of the Vice Chancellor and the university.

The university officials including the Registrar, Controller, Proctor and others have had a meeting with the team that lasted more than an hour. The willful repression of the facts is highly deplorable, the university spokesperson asserted.
